  .col-sm-6.flu {
      background-color: #FFF;
  }
   .institucional h2 {
      font-size: 48px;
      color: #000000;
      font-weight: 600;
      margin-bottom: 10px;
      margin-top: 50px;
      padding-left: 87px;
  }

  .quem-somos h2 {
      font-size: 48px;
      color: #000000;
      font-weight: 600;
      margin-bottom: 10%;
      margin-top: 50px;
      padding: 0px 20px 0px 20px;
  }

  .institucional h3::before {
      content:  "";
      position: absolute;
      width:  50px;
      height: 2px;
      background:  #F52247;
      display:  block;
      top: 50%;
      left: 0%;
  }

  .institucional h3{
      padding-left: 85px;
      position: relative;
      font-size: 11px;
      letter-spacing: 2px;
      text-transform: uppercase;
      color: #F52247;
      margin-top: 90px;
  }
  .institucional h4 img{
      position: absolute;
      margin-left: -65px;
  }
  
  .institucional h4 {
      font-size: 22px;
      line-height: 1.375em;
      color: #000000;
      font-weight:900;
      margin-bottom: 45px;
      position: relative;
      padding-left: 90px;
      margin-top: 90px;
  } 

  .institucional p { 
      width: 367px;
      font-size: 15px;   
      margin-bottom: 30px;    
      color: #000;
      text-align: left;
      padding-left: 90px;
      
  }

  .quem-somos p {       
      width: 100%;
      padding: 0px 20px 0px 20px;
      text-align: justify;   
    
  }
  
  .institucional li {
       display: inline-block;  
       
  }

  img.seta {
      width:  auto;
      padding: 55px;
  }


  .institucional ul li {
      margin-top: 90px; 
      float: left;
     
  }

  .contato .button{
      background-color: #000;    
      border-radius:90px; 
      padding:18px 60px ;    
      font-weight:5px;
      letter-spacing: 2px;
      font-size:12px;
      text-transform: uppercase;
      color: #fff; 
      margin-top: 30px;
      margin-bottom: 80px;
  }
  